A beautiful character end-of-terrace 3 bedroom cottage, bursting with original features and situated close to the popular village of Buckland. The ground floor accommodation comprises an entrance hall, a kitchen retaining original flagstone flooring, a cosy sitting room with feature fireplace, a conservatory providing a bright dining space, and a family shower room, together with 3 light and airy double bedrooms on the first floor. The private enclosed rear garden features a decked area providing an attractive space for al fresco dining. There is also a large side garden with an outbuilding; well suited to use as a home office, and ample storage via garden sheds. To the front of the property is a spacious driveway with parking for several vehicles. The plot also offers genuine potential to extend or add further outbuildings, subject to planning permission. The property has double glazing and a Worcester Bosch oil-fired central heating system, and includes a septic tank drainage. The property offers easy access to both Oxford and Swindon via the A420, with the S6 bus route providing a frequent service along the corridor.

Council Band D.

EPC Rating: 48/E

Material Information

Mains - water & electricity are connected. Drainage is via septic tank.

Covenants/Rights of Way - Pedestrian right of way in favour of the neighbouring property.

Ultrafast broadband is available. Fibre optic broadband is available in the area through Gigaclear, providing excellent internet speeds.

Mobile & Data Signals - outdoor & indoor: Good for EE, Vodafone, O2 & Three
